    I show my method of restoring damage to ceramic tiles and artificial stone.
    Chips and cracks may appear on the tile over time.
    Also, damage to the tile often occurs from mechanical shocks, heavy objects that fall or hit the surface. Everyone is interested in how to properly repair and restore them?
    In the video I will show and describe the complete process of restoration of a large chip on a glossy tile, which is installed on the wall in the kitchen. I will show materials and tools with which I restore chips, cracks, damage to tiles and ceramics.

      Hello! Thank you! There are different sets. Basically, the set includes basic colors that will be enough for home repairs. Wax for ceramics is melted with a soldering iron and in its liquid state it can be filled in cracks, crevices, chips, and holes. At the end, it is desirable to cover the surface with varnish. amzn.to/47z2ige

    @crawdoogie Před 7 měsíci +1

    Not bad. But repaired edge isn't straight and inline with the rest of the edge. In other words you can see the repair. Some jobs that would be OK but on others if you can see that it's been repaired then it's not acceptable. Depends on the customer. On this job the vertical corner is rough and jagged, not the best install. You should always use a rubbing stone or diamond file to smooth cut edges. The Schluter company makes all sorts of trim pieces that would protect that corner from being damaged or from someone getting cut on it. That said great technique and can definitely be perfected.
